Preheat your oven to 250 degrees F.
Pat dry the wings thoroughly and then season with salt, pepper, garlic powder, onion powder, and paprika. Toss well!
Place the wings on a baking sheet with a wire rack and bake for 30 minutes.
After 30 minutes, increase the temperature to 425 degrees F. and cook for 25 minutes, flipping them halfway through.
When the wings come out of the oven, let them rest for a few minutes while you prepare the sauce.
For the sauce, melt the butter in a skillet over medium heat, then stir in the garlic and cook until fragrant. Add the harissa paste and cook for a few seconds, then stir in the honey, lemon juice, and soy sauce. Let the sauce simmer until slightly thickened, then taste and season with salt if needed.
Place the wings in a bowl and pour the sauce over the wings, toss until well combined and enjoy!
